According to the Ukrainian intelligence, the assessment made by U.S. President Joe Biden regarding 100,000 Russian casualties in Bakhmut has been confirmed.

This was stated by Andriy Yusuov, representative of the Main Intelligence Directorate, during a telethon broadcast.

“There are no discrepancies here. There are questions regarding the difference in methodology. There is one approach where overall losses are presented together with killed and wounded, or separately for eliminated and separately for wounded. Similarly, the question arises about the period over which this is reported”, he said.

According to him, there is constant exchange of information with our partners.

“And there are no discrepancies between this data. The losses of the Russians in Bakhmut are indeed colossal and do not correspond to the stated goals or announced results”, Yusuov added.

It should be noted that Biden made the corresponding statement in the context of the future counteroffensive of the Armed Forces of Ukraine and the possible transfer of F-16 fighter jets to Ukraine.
